파트너 클러스터로 서비스를 순차적으로 이전하려는 경우 Hitachi TrueCopy 보호 그룹의 전환을 수행합니다. 전환은 다음으로 구성됩니다.
응용 프로그램 서비스는 이전 기본 클러스터인 cluster-paris에서 오프라인입니다.
cluster-paris가 어느 클러스터인지 알려면 Sun Cluster Geographic Edition 시스템 관리 설명서의 Sun Cluster Geographic Edition 클러스터 구성 예을 참조하십시오.
데이터 복제 역할이 반전되고 이제 새 기본 클러스터인 cluster-newyork에서 이전 기본 클러스터인 cluster-paris로 실행하기 시작합니다.
응용 프로그램 서비스가 새 기본 클러스터인 cluster-newyork에서 온라인 상태가 됩니다.
전환이 geopg switchover 명령을 사용하여 시작될 때 데이터 복제 서브시스템이 두 클러스터 모두에서 여러 가지 검증을 실행합니다. 전환은 검증 단계가 두 클러스터 모두에서 성공하는 경우에만 수행됩니다.
우선, 복제 서브시스템이 Hitachi TrueCopy 장치 그룹이 올바른 총계 장치 그룹 상태에 있는지 점검합니다. 그런 다음, 대상 기본 클러스터 cluster-newyork의 로컬 장치 그룹 상태가 23, 33, 43 또는 53인지 점검합니다. 로컬 장치 그룹 상태는 pairvolchk -g device-group-name -ss 명령에 의해 리턴됩니다. 이 값들은 PVOL_PAIR 또는 SVOL_PAIR 상태에 대응합니다. 새 기본 클러스터 cluster-newyork에서 실행되는 Hitachi TrueCopy 명령이 다음 표에 설명되어 있습니다.
표 3–1 새 기본 클러스터에서 Hitachi TrueCopy 전환 검증
총계 장치 그룹 상태 |
로컬 클러스터의 올바른 장치 그룹 상태 |
cluster-newyork에서 실행되는 Hitachi TrueCopy 전환 명령 |
---|---|---|
SMPL |
없음 |
없음 |
정상 기본 |
23, 43 |
Hitachi TrueCopy 장치 그룹이 이미 PVOL_PAIR 상태에 있기 때문에 실행되는 명령이 없습니다. |
정상 보조 |
33, 53 |
horctakeover -g dg [-t] Hitachi TrueCopy 장치 그룹의 fence_level이 async일 때 -t 옵션이 지정됩니다. 값은 보호 그룹의 Timeout 등록 정보의 80%로 계산됩니다. 예를 들어 보호 그룹이 200초의 Timeout을 갖는 경우 이 명령에 사용되는 -t의 값은 200초의 80% 또는 160초입니다. |
인계 기본 |
없음 |
없음 |
인계 보조 |
없음 |
없음 |
전환 성공 후 데이터 복제 레벨에서 기본 및 보조 볼륨의 역할이 전환되었습니다. 전환 전에 제자리에 있던 PVOL_PAIR 볼륨이 SVOL_PAIR 볼륨으로 전환됩니다. 전환 전에 제자리에 있던 SVOL_PAIR 볼륨이 PVOL_PAIR 볼륨으로 전환됩니다. 새로운 PVOL_PAIR 볼륨에서 새로운 SVOL_PAIR 볼륨으로의 데이터 복제가 계속됩니다.
응용 프로그램이 전환 조작의 일부로서 새 기본 클러스터에서 온라인으로 전환될 수 있는지 여부와 상관없이 보호 그룹의 Local-role 등록 정보도 전환됩니다. 보호 그룹이 Secondary의 Local role을 가진 클러스터에서 보호 그룹의 Local-role 등록 정보가 Primary로 전환됩니다. 보호 그룹이 Primary의 Local-role을 가진 클러스터에서 보호 그룹의 Local-role 등록 정보가 Secondary로 전환됩니다.
성공적인 전환을 위해 데이터 복제는 기본과 보조 클러스터 사이에서 활성화되어야 하고 두 클러스터의 데이터 볼륨은 동기화되어야 합니다.
보호 그룹을 기본 클러스터에서 보조 클러스터로 전환하기 전에 다음 조건이 만족되는지 확인하십시오.
Sun Cluster Geographic Edition 소프트웨어가 두 클러스터 모두에서 실행 중입니다.
보조 클러스터가 파트너쉽의 구성원입니다.
두 클러스터 파트너 모두에 접근할 수 있습니다.
보호 그룹이 OK 상태에 있습니다.
Cluster_dgs 등록 정보를 구성한 경우, 보호 그룹에 속한 응용 프로그램만이 Cluster_dgs 등록 정보에 지정된 장치 그룹에 기록할 수 있습니다.
클러스터 노드에 로그인합니다.
이 절차를 완료하려면 Geo Management RBAC 권리 프로파일이 지정되어야 합니다. RBAC에 대한 자세한 내용은 Sun Cluster Geographic Edition System Administration Guide 의 Sun Cluster Geographic Edition 시스템 관리 설명서의 Sun Cluster Geographic Edition 소프트웨어와 RBAC를 참조하십시오.
전환을 시작합니다.
보호 그룹의 일부인 응용 프로그램 자원 그룹이 전환 중에 정지되고 시작됩니다.
# geopg switchover [-f] -m newprimarycluster protectiongroupname |
사용자에게 확인을 요청하지 않고 강제로 명령이 조작을 수행하도록 합니다.
보호 그룹에 대한 새로운 기본 클러스터가 될 클러스터의 이름을 지정합니다.
보호 그룹의 이름을 지정합니다.
이 예에서는 보조 클러스터로의 전환을 수행합니다.
# geopg switchover -f -m cluster-newyork tcpg |